符合中小企业对网站设计、功能常规化式的企业展示型网站建设
本套餐主要针对企业品牌型网站、中高端设计、前端互动体验...
商城网站建设因基本功能的需求不同费用上面也有很大的差别...
手机微信网站开发、微信官网、微信商城网站...
?php
西工ssl适用于网站、小程序/APP、API接口等需要进行数据传输应用场景,ssl证书未来市场广阔!成为成都创新互联的ssl证书销售渠道,可以享受市场价格4-6折优惠!如果有意向欢迎电话联系或者加微信:028-86922220(备注:SSL证书合作)期待与您的合作!
//数据库链接文件
$host='localhost';//数据库服务器
$user='root';//数据库用户名
$password='';//数据库密码
$database='phptushuxns62';//数据库名
$conn=@mysql_connect($host,$user,$password) or die('数据库连接失败!');//连接数据库
@mysql_select_db($database) or die('没有找到数据库!');//选择数据库
mysql_query("set names 'gb2312'");//设置连接编码
function getoption($ntable,$nzd){
$sql="select ".$nzd." from ".$ntable." order by id desc";
$query=mysql_query($sql);//执行sql语句
$rowscount=mysql_num_rows($query);//取得结果集中行的数目
if($rowscount0){//判断集中的数目
for ($fi=0;$fi$rowscount;$fi++) {//循环搜出的结果,并把取得结果数据输出为html
?
option value="?php echo mysql_result($query,$fi,0);?"?php echo mysql_result($query,$fi,0);?/option
?php
}
}
}
function getoption2($ntable,$nzd)
{
?
option value=""请选择/option
?php
$sql="select ".$nzd." from ".$ntable." order by id desc";
$query=mysql_query($sql);
$rowscount=mysql_num_rows($query);
if($rowscount0)
{
for ($fi=0;$fi$rowscount;$fi++)
{
?
option value="?php echo mysql_result($query,$fi,0);?" ?php
if($_GET[$nzd]==mysql_result($query,$fi,0))//如果GET的参数等于搜出的数值则输出selected(默认)
{
echo "selected";
}
??php echo mysql_result($query,$fi,0);?/option
?php
}
}
}
function getitem($ntable,$nzd,$tjzd,$ntj)
{
if($_GET[$tjzd]!="")//当GET的参数不等于空时执行下列代码
{
$sql="select ".$nzd." from ".$ntable." where ".$tjzd."='".$ntj."'";
$query=mysql_query($sql);
$rowscount=mysql_num_rows($query);
if($rowscount0)
{
echo "value='".mysql_result($query,0,0)."'";
}
}
}
?
重复的没翻译,
还有什么不懂的可以加我Q,138260370
你的问题需要一个很强大的翻译函数
类似:
function fanyi($english)
{
//从数据库取数据
$query = "SELECT * FROM BIAO;";
$resault = mysql_query($query,$conn);
while($row = .....................................
//$arr = ..........................
//翻译
}
不是一两句代码就能完成的事情
查询结果:
MD5(6QBJQrM4/Dr+7PHPWQt95w==,32) = 103cdeb894ec3851d311d204aeccd225
MD5(6QBJQrM4/Dr+7PHPWQt95w==,16) = 94ec3851d311d204
if (!is_numeric($this-spArgs('rebate')) or !is_numeric($this-spArgs('fixate')) or !is_numeric($this-spArgs('space'))) // 如果上面这些数据不是数字的话 输出错误
{
$this-error('输入数据错误1', spUrl("sysuser", "sysuserEdiPage", array('sysuserid' = $this-spArgs('sysuserid')))); // 输出错误 后面的可能是跳转到前面的页面
exit(); // 退出
}
$row = $sysuserObj-find($conditions); //从数据库中查找符合情况的记录
if ($row['rebate'] $this-spArgs('rebate') or $this-spArgs('fixate') $row['fixate'] or $this-spArgs('space') $row['space'] or $this-spArgs('space') 0.3) // 如果数据库中的数据和给的数据条件不符合 输出错误
{
$this-error('输入数据错误2', spUrl("sysuser", "sysuserEdiPage", array('sysuserid' = $this-spArgs('sysuserid'))));
exit();
这个代码写得很不好,,1. 程序和界面完全混在一起 2. 执行了3次查询数据库操作3. 用字段名做表头,很容易就让别人看到你的数据库结构可以把数据库查询和分页操作作成2个函数,单独成一个文件或者写在页面最下面,,这样页面就分成了2块最上面的?php ?代码段[处理逻辑] 和下面的模板显示段[显示界面]?phpfunction get_datas_by_page($page,$pagesize,$select,$table,$where,$order){ //$page为当前传入页码//$pagesize为页大小//$table为表名//$select字段选项//$where 为条件语句段//$order为排列语句段/*这里开始可以组建第一个语句段用来获得数据总数*/ $sql="SELECT count(*) AS total FROM $table WHERE $where ";//这一句获得数据总量 /*省略数据库操作,,结果返回到$data*/ $total=$data["total"];//有了总数,就能计算出分页,,用一个数组进行存储 $info=$result=array();//定义3个空数组$page=(int)$page;$info["total"]=$total;$info["totalpage"]=ceil($total/$pagesize);$info["page"]=($page1)?1:(($page$info["totalpage"])?$info["totalpage"]:$page);//当前页码$info["prepage"]=$info["page"]-1;//上一页$info["nextpage"]=$info["page"]+1;/下一页//上面的$info主要是方便前台自行处理 一般可以不用//生成本页数据//这里要计算数据的临时起点$temp=($info["page"]-1)*$pagesize;$sql="SELECT count(*) AS total FROM $table WHERE $where $order LIMIT $temp,$pagesize";//执行sql,取得结果存入$res$result["info"]=$info;//分页信息$result["page"]=page($info["page"],$pagesize,$total);//分页html代码$result["list"]=$res;//本页数据return $result;}function page($page,$pagesize,$total)//$page当前页 $pagesize页大小 $total总量 返回分页html字符串{ $totalpage=ceil($total/$pagesize);//总页码 $homehtml='a href="XXXX.php?page=1"/a';//首页代码 $prehtml='a href="XXXX.php?page='.($page-1).'"/a';//上一页代码,,,需要判断上一页存在不存在 $nexthtml='a href="XXXX.php?page='.($page+1).'"/a';//下一页代码,,需要判断下一页存在不存在 $endhtml='a href="XXXX.php?page='.$totalpage.'"/a';//尾页代码 $pagehtml='';//页数字代码 $html='div class="page"';//html头 for($i=1;$i=$totalpage;$i++) { $pagehtml.='a href="XXXX.php?page='.$i.'"';//写链接 if($i=$page){//当前页特殊样式表示 $pagehtml.=' class="current"'; } $pagehtml.=''.$i.'/a'; } //组装html代码 $html.="$page / $totalpage ";//当前页 总页 $html.=$homehtml.$prehtml;//首页 上一页 $html.=$pagehtml;//数字区域 $html.=$nexthtml.$endhtml;//下一页 尾页 $html.='/div'; return $html;}//调用开始//参数$page=$_GET["page"];$pagesize=10;$select="*";$table="table1";$where="1";$order="ORDER BY id DESC";//调用$result=get_datas_by_page($page,$pagesize,$select,$table,$where,$order);//处理逻辑完毕,,下面为显示界面?htmlhead/headbody div class="data"!--本页数据显示-- ?php if($result["info"]["total"]0){? ?php foreach($result["list"] AS $k=$v){? !--被循环的数据-- ?php }} ? /div ?php echo $result["page"]?!--分页html--/body/htmlps: 具体代码需要你自己去完成,帮你实现了就没意思,,大概思路就是这样